Patch panels and racks are integral to structured cabling systems, serving as the control center for managing cable connections. Patch panels allow IT professionals to organize and connect incoming and outgoing cables efficiently. By providing a centralized point for managing connections, patch panels facilitate troubleshooting and maintenance, reducing downtime and enhancing network reliability. The components of a structured cabling system work in concert to create a cohesive network infrastructure. At the core are cabling types, which can include fiber optic and copper cables, each serving different purposes and applications. Adhering to established cabling standards is crucial for ensuring the reliability and performance of a structured cabling system. Standards such as ANSI/TIA-568 and ISO/IEC 11801 define the requirements for cabling installation and performance, providing guidelines that ensure interoperability among different systems and devices. By following these standards, businesses can avoid common pitfalls that lead to network inefficiencies.
